Medic Entry-Level Jobs: A Pathway to Advanced EMT
Embarking on a career in emergency healthcare services often begins with an entry-level EMT position. These roles provide invaluable experience to the field, allowing aspiring medical professionals to gain practical skills and a deeper understanding of patient care. Many urgent care centers and EMS agencies actively seek new Medics and frequently offer opportunities for advancement, including financial support for further education leading to a Advanced EMT credential. The responsibilities of an Emergency Medical Technician typically involve assisting with patient assessments, providing basic medical care, and safely moving individuals in need to medical facilities. Essentially, an EMT role serves as a crucial first level toward a fulfilling and rewarding career as a fully-qualified medic.
